20. What is the pressure on a swimmer 10m below the surface of a lake? Atmospheric pressure is101x105 Pa. Taking density of water 1000 kg/m3. |
|
Answer» Explanation: Atmospheric pressure at the SURFACE LEVEL = 1.01×10⁵ Pa Pressure difference between surface and swimmer's POSITION = Height × Density × g = 10M × 1000 kg/m³ × 10 m/s² = 10⁵ Pa Therefore, Pressure on the swimmer = 10⁵ + 1.01 ×10⁵ Pa = 2.01 × 10⁵ Pa |
